General Notes
James is the son of James Mather, a weaver.
James was from Golborne (see 1851 census), so that explains why he married Elizabeth Cook at Winwick. COOK is confirmed by the 1838 birth record of son John.
In 1841, James Mather and Elizabeth (35 & 30) were at Foggy Lane, Wigan with Sarah (10), Isaac (5) and John (2).
Elizabeth Mather died 1844, aged 36 and James Mather Widower, Weaver) married Mary Tong 1st Jan 1847. He is described as married to Mary in 1851.
In 1842, James and Elizabeth had a daughter Alice, who also died in 1844, about the same time as her mother.
In 1851, James and Mary (45 & 38) were at Lyon Street, Wigan with Sarah (19), Isaac (15) and John (13).
In 1860, when daughter Sarah of Byron Street married John Leigh, James Mather was decessed. Sarha has a son "Matthew Lea" before John died. In 1871, Sarah and Matthew lived with her married borther Isaac.
